The blue whale is the fastest, the sperm whale is not far behind and the right whale is the slowest. The blue whale would be the only one with a well defined fin (a dorsal fin) on it's back. A sperm whale (like all toothed whales and dolphins) has a single blowhole at an angle on the top/front part of its head, so it has a single blow that comes up at an angle. A right whale (like all baleen whales) has a double blowhole on the top of its head. It has a double blow. A blue whale, even though it also has a double blowhole has a high and straight blow. There are several good field guide books that show the difference between the blows of different types of whales.
